The Importance Of An Executive Coach In Business Success

In today’s fast-paced and competitive business world, many top executives are turning to executive coaches to help them reach their full potential and achieve their professional goals. An executive coach is a trained professional who works with executives to improve their leadership skills, enhance their performance, and navigate the challenges of the business world. The role of an executive coach is to provide guidance, support, and feedback to help executives become more effective leaders and reach their full potential.

One of the key benefits of working with an executive coach is the ability to gain a fresh perspective on challenges and opportunities. Executives often get caught up in the day-to-day demands of their jobs and can lose sight of the bigger picture. An executive coach can help them step back and see things from a different angle, identify blind spots, and develop new ways of thinking and approaching problems. This outside perspective can be invaluable in helping executives make better decisions and lead their organizations more effectively.

Another important role of an executive coach is to provide support and encouragement to help executives overcome obstacles and reach their goals. The business world can be a stressful and demanding place, and executives often face immense pressure to perform. An executive coach can serve as a sounding board, offering a safe space for executives to discuss their challenges, fears, and aspirations. By providing emotional support and practical advice, an executive coach can help executives stay focused, motivated, and resilient in the face of adversity.

Furthermore, executive coaching can help executives develop and refine their leadership skills. Effective leadership is crucial in today’s complex and rapidly changing business environment. An executive coach can help executives identify their strengths and weaknesses as leaders, set goals for improvement, and develop strategies to enhance their leadership abilities. Whether it’s improving communication skills, building stronger relationships with team members, or making tough decisions, an executive coach can provide the tools and techniques needed to become a more effective and influential leader.

In addition to personal development, executive coaching can also benefit the organization as a whole. When executives improve their leadership skills and performance, it can have a positive ripple effect throughout the entire organization. Strong leadership at the top sets the tone for the rest of the company, inspiring employees to perform at their best and driving overall organizational success. By investing in executive coaching, organizations can create a culture of excellence, innovation, and continuous improvement that benefits everyone involved.
